Kurnool: Konda Reddy Fort in Kurnool, designated a National Monument, was vandalised by fans of matinee idol turned politician Pawan Kalyan at a meeting held by the party on Sunday evening.

About one thousand people barged into the Konda Reddy Fort, scaling the walls and barricades, brandishing Jana Sena flags.

Some 200 flower pots were crushed, steel railings twisted, staircases and benches damaged causing a loss of an estimated Rs 1 lakh. A case has been filed in the Two Town police station.

The Archaeological Survey of India said the 12th century monument was in a very weak state and could cave in if subjected to such rough use.

Expressing surprise that the Konda Reddy Fort was chosen as a meeting place, an ASI official demanded to know how permission was granted for Pawan Kalyan’s meeting near the Fort.

The municipal authorities and the police both failed to assess whether it was a suitable venue.

The ASI official said that the lawns were destroyed and lights and tubes were damaged.

The fort is being managed by five regular employees who take care of its upkeep. Sensing the danger from Pawan Kalyan’s road show, ASI officials hired 10 more temporary workers to assist them in controlling the crowds.

“We were no match for them,” the ASI official said, and alleged that no policemen were around. Only two constables were to be seen lazily loitering around.

It is ironical that Jana Sena chief Pawan Kalyan praised the importance of Konda Reddy Fort and said had it been in Greece or France, it could have become a world famous heritage structure!!.
